[PATCH v4 3/4] platform/x86: ideapad-laptop: move ACPI helpers from header to source file

From: Gergo Koteles
Date: Thu Jul 25 2024 - 05:21:43 EST


Since moving ymc_trigger_ec from lenovo-ymc to ideapad-laptop, only the
latter uses these definitions and functions.

Move them back to source file.

Signed-off-by: Gergo Koteles <soyer@xxxxxx>
Reviewed-by: Ilpo Järvinen <ilpo.jarvinen@xxxxxxxxxxxxxxx>
---
drivers/platform/x86/ideapad-laptop.c | 136 +++++++++++++++++++++++++
drivers/platform/x86/ideapad-laptop.h | 139 --------------------------
2 files changed, 136 insertions(+), 139 deletions(-)
